Analysis
Bolivia (Plurinational State of) recorded 2.3% for volume of remittances (in united states dollars) as a proportion of in 2024.
That represents a change of down 15.8% on the previous year and down 34.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, volume of remittances (in united states dollars) as a proportion of in Bolivia (Plurinational State of) peaked at 8.0% in 2007 and was at its lowest, 1.4%, in 2002.
That places Bolivia (Plurinational State of) 106th out of 203 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.
Volume of remittances (in United States dollars) as a proportion of in Bolivia (Plurinational State of), year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 1.5% | — |
| 2001 | 1.7% | +10.0% |
| 2002 | 1.4% | -14.1% |
| 2003 | 2.0% | +37.0% |
| 2004 | 2.4% | +22.6% |
| 2005 | 3.5% | +47.1% |
| 2006 | 5.3% | +49.2% |
| 2007 | 8.0% | +52.8% |
| 2008 | 6.8% | -15.4% |
| 2009 | 6.1% | -10.3% |
| 2010 | 4.9% | -19.9% |
| 2011 | 4.4% | -10.9% |
| 2012 | 4.1% | -5.8% |
| 2013 | 3.9% | -4.4% |
| 2014 | 3.6% | -9.0% |
| 2015 | 3.6% | +1.2% |
| 2016 | 3.7% | +1.8% |
| 2017 | 3.1% | -16.5% |
| 2018 | 2.9% | -6.5% |
| 2019 | 2.7% | -5.1% |
| 2020 | 2.7% | -2.2% |
| 2021 | 3.0% | +11.2% |
| 2022 | 2.9% | -3.3% |
| 2023 | 2.8% | -3.3% |
| 2024 | 2.3% | -15.8% |
